bi-zem 136
Description
A frame made from stainless steel combined with acetate, designed in Antwerp and handmade in Italy. Each frame comes with a handcrafted Italian case.
- High-grade stainless steel and ultra-lightweight acetate for maximum durability and comfort
- Ergonomically shaped metal temples finished with adjustable acetate end-tips for a secure fit
- Lens width: 54 mm, Bridge: 17 mm, Temple length: 145 mm

Every detail counts
-
Refined acetate rim
Meticulously assembled in stainless steel frame. Made from acetate supplied by Mazzucchelli and LA/ES, two Italian names with generations of experience in this material.
-
Swiss Lacquer
Every frame is hand-coloured, a process no machine has taken over. The colour holds its depth for years, not just the first season.
-
Galvanization
Before coloring, the frame is galvanized. An extra step that ensures the color becomes part of the frame instead of sitting on top of it.
-
Teflon Screws
Small parts carry a lot of responsibility. Ours are Teflon-coated, built to hold up over years of everyday use.
-
Stainless Steel
The base material for every metal frame we make. Strong enough to hold its shape for years, light enough to forget you’re wearing it.
-
Acetate Temple Tips
Metal against skin isn’t always comfortable, especially behind the ear. A small acetate tip softens that contact and holds its shape without feeling rigid.
-
Adjustable nosepads
No two faces sit the same way on a frame. Ours adjust so the fit doesn’t have to be a compromise.
-
OBE Hinge
Three barrel hinges per temple, built with German precision to hold the bond between front and temple for years, not seasons.
